Hotel Tulsi Palace - Pushkar
26.49092, 74.55417Hotel Tulsi Palace Pushkar offers 15 rooms 1.4 miles from Pushkar Valley Resorts.
Location
Pushkar center can be reached within 5 minutes' walk. This hotel is also placed just a minute's drive from Vikas Handicrafts. A 16-minute stroll from Guru Dwara is a perk for guests staying at the Pushkar hotel.
Pushkar Stand bus station is within convenient reach of the accommodation.
Rooms
Certain rooms have a balcony and a sitting area for your convenience. Guests can use a separate toilet, along with towels.
Eat & Drink
Mystic Lotus offers a selection of dishes 950 feet away.
